Transaction 08dc9555255d4d75b74b43c23df42cb83f5b969f4216c4bdf594d7efa56f31ff

1 Input
2 Outputs
  • 08dc9555255d4d75b74b43c23df42cb83f5b969f4216c4bdf594d7efa56f31ff:0
  • value  314616543
    address  12Fha1UJAmddMTsWT46FjZhCArBhbvA5VE
  • 08dc9555255d4d75b74b43c23df42cb83f5b969f4216c4bdf594d7efa56f31ff:1
  • value  185379710
    address  1HWGGUroww3tVxCgSdC1axXDLWM3XNad5a